diff options
author | precondition <57645186+precondition@users.noreply.github.com> | 2022-10-05 19:42:05 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-10-05 10:42:05 -0700 |
commit | 49030e3e5bdd412f44a886be6349ebfd2c05bbf2 (patch) | |
tree | 6fecd8dee6bb2f4bf002226cbfdbc9ecf99a1254 | |
parent | 7a84a7458caa021d9eb626cdad1e8861ee3375ca (diff) |
Use get_u16_str instead of snprintf in autoshift_timer_report (#18606)
-rw-r--r-- | quantum/process_keycode/process_auto_shift.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/quantum/process_keycode/process_auto_shift.c b/quantum/process_keycode/process_auto_shift.c index 3ff188ba7e..644ad2cbaf 100644 --- a/quantum/process_keycode/process_auto_shift.c +++ b/quantum/process_keycode/process_auto_shift.c @@ -17,7 +17,6 @@ #ifdef AUTO_SHIFT_ENABLE # include <stdbool.h> -# include <stdio.h> # include "process_auto_shift.h" # ifndef AUTO_SHIFT_DISABLED_AT_STARTUP @@ -331,11 +330,12 @@ void autoshift_disable(void) { # ifndef AUTO_SHIFT_NO_SETUP void autoshift_timer_report(void) { # ifdef SEND_STRING_ENABLE - char display[8]; - - snprintf(display, 8, "\n%d\n", autoshift_timeout); - - send_string((const char *)display); + const char *autoshift_timeout_str = get_u16_str(autoshift_timeout, ' '); + // Skip padding spaces + while (*autoshift_timeout_str == ' ') { + autoshift_timeout_str++; + } + send_string(autoshift_timeout_str); # endif } # endif |